POLICE in Barnsley are appealing for information after a quad bike was stolen during a burglary in Penistone.

At around midnight on December 11, it is reported that offenders broke into several outbuildings at a farm in Crow Edge - stealing items such as a Honda 420 quad bike.

It is believed that the offenders then fled towards the Cortonwood and Bolton-upon-Dearne areas.

A spokesperson for South Yorkshire Police said: “Police are now appealing for information that may help reunite the quad bike with its rightful owners.

“Have you seen a quad bike in the area matching the description?

“Do you know who might be responsible?

“If you can help, please call 101 quoting incident number 67 of December 11, 2020.”
